By Aloha Alisasis
In a clash between the Sharks and the Tiyan Titans at Okkodo Field Wednesday afternoon, the Sharks demonstrated early dominance to stay undefeated with a big 17-2 win.
In the 1st inning, Jasmine Salinas showcased skill with a walk and two stolen bases, while Phaedra Taijeron’s performance earned 2 RBIs, setting the score at 3-0. Despite Shanese Aldan’s (Titans pitcher) recovery efforts, the Sharks maintained their lead with a triple play by Tiyan, concluding the inning with a 3-0 score.
The Sharks continued their momentum in the 2nd inning, widening the gap to 11-0. Despite Aldan finding her rhythm, errors and strategic plays by the Sharks pushed the lead further. The bottom of the 2nd saw the Titans struggling against the Sharks’ relentless momentum, maintaining a 12-0 lead.
The 3rd inning brought more Sharks dominance, reaching a score of 17-2. Titans showed resilience with Agualo’s steal and an RBI, gaining their first point at 17-1. However, the Sharks’ defensive stronghold, led by pitcher Gabby Lujan, secured a 17-2 score by the end of the inning.
In the 4th inning, the Titans maintained a solid defense, but an error pitch increased the Sharks’ advantage. The game concluded with the Sharks sealing victory through a mercy rule by 17-2 and a field incident, maintaining their undefeated status at 4-0, while the Titans stand at 1-2.
Saturday Showdown
This sets up the clash between the two 4-0 teams as the Sharks take on Brinnlyn Hardt and the Guam High Panthers at 1 pm at the Guam High field.
